it was inspired by the 1999 film ''Boys don't cry'', which told the true story of the Nebraska teenager Brandon Teena, who was born a girl Teena Brandon but lived as a boy, which led to her being brutally raped and murdered in 1992.Frequency wrote:I'm not sure I can quite decipher what the songs about though.
Hillary Swank played Brandon Teena. I was shocked when I found out about this.
I'd never guess that she could play a boy and she really looked like one in that movie.
